How it works
01 Drop in your activity

Export the file from Strava, Garmin, or wherever your mileskilometers live. Your poster appears in seconds.

02 Make it yours

Pick a colourway and a size. Add the surrounding terrain and streets, or keep the field empty. Show the stats you're proud of and hide the rest.

03 Hang it up

Download a print-ready file sized for standard frames. Take it to any print shop, or print it at home.

Read the legend
You can see the climb

The line changes colour with elevation, so the hill you suffered on is right there in the trace, and again in the elevation profile beneath it.

The landscape, if you want it

Add contour lines of the real terrain and the street network around your route, drawn quietly from official surveys and OpenStreetMap. Your line stays the hero.

Your numbers, told straight

Distance, climb, time, and pace, measured carefully and shown plainly. Show all of them or just the ones you like.

Yours stays yours

A route can reveal where you live, so we treat it that way. We never store your GPX file, and posters you haven't purchased delete themselves after 30 days, or the moment you ask.
